I've had a BendPak 9,000lb lift for almost 20 years. Only complaint is they outsourced a lot and over the years have changed a lot. This can cause problems when you need a part 20 years later. luckily the only parts I've ever needed were the equalizer cables as they stretch over the years and will fray. A little searching and I found US made replacement cables for a decent price. My lift has had 4 door diesel duallies on it with no problems.
One thing to consider is the placement of the lift. You don't want it too close to the frt. wall as you need to work up frt, also overhead garage doors can be a problem, I have roll up style.

I have an Atlas (Baseplate) 9K lb. short height lift I bought from Greg Smith in Portland OR over two years ago. Greg Smith has store locations all over. They were great to deal with.
I wish I had an A-symmetrical lift but one was not offered at that time for a short 9' tall shop. The AS would allow the car to be lifted so the doors can be opened with less interference from the lift towers.
